Prosonic Flow E Heat is the perfect heat flow sensor for enhanced energy management throughout all industries. It offers recognized custody transfer approvals for heating and cooling applications and is optimized for flexible industrial use.
The measuring principle is independent of pressure, density, temperature and conductivity
Best choice for energy management of water (e.g. heating and cooling) across all industries.
Device properties:
Accuracy Class 2 according to international approvals such as MI-004, EN 1434, OIML R75
Entire sensor housing made of stainless steel
Process temperatures up to 150 °C (302 °F)
Certified pulse output
Cost-efficient, application-optimized transmitter" "Benefits
Full compliance with custody transfer regulations
Long-term stability – reliable sensor with robust industrial design
Energy and cost savings – optimized sensor for fully insulated pipes
Dependable flow measurement – high turndown
Effortless, safe operation – no commissioning needed, no unauthorized device access due to locked pulse output
Simple process indication – direct reading of status information via color LEDs
Increased reliability – comprehensive diagnostics" "Measuring principle

Nominal diameter range
DN 50 to 150 (2""to 6"")
Wetted materials
Measuring tube: 1.4301 (F304)
Process Connection: 1.4571; 1.4404 (F316L); 1.0038 (S235JR); 1,4306 (F304L); 1.4307 (F304L); A105
Measured variables
Flow velocity, sound velocity
Max. measurement error
MID 004 accuracy class II (2%)
Measuring range
0.025 to 5 m/s (0.02 to 16.4 ft/s)
0 to 6360 dm3/min (0 to 1680 gal/min)
Max. process pressure
PN 25/ ASME Cl. 150
Medium temperature range
0 to 150° (17.8 to 302 °F)
Ambient temperature range
-20 to 60 °C (-4 to 140 °F)
Sensor housing material
Stainless steel
Transmitter housing material
Compact: AlSi10Mg, coated
Degree of protection
Standard: IP66/67, Type 4X enclosure
With opened housing: IP20, Type 1 enclosure
Display/Operation
direct reading of status information via color LEDs
Outputs
Pulse/Frequency
Inputs
None
Digital communication
None
Power supply
DC 19.2 to 28.8 V
Hazardous area approvals
None
Product safety
CE, C-Tick, EAC marking
Metrological approvals and certificates
Calibration performed on accredited calibration facilities (acc. to ISO/IEC 17025)
Pressure approvals and certificates
PED
Material certificates
3.1 material"
